An efficient pathway for the synthesis of aryl-3,3'-bis(indolyl)methanes (BIMs) from indole/2- methylindole and aromatic aldehyde(s) is described. The aromatic electrophilic substitution reactions of indole with aromatic aldehydes are achieved in the presence of a mixture of potash alum-anhydrous sodium sulphate under solvent-free conditions at room temperature in the absence of light in excellent yields, and in a shorter reaction time.
